Abstract

 We experienced a clinical case of a patient with psychotic depression who ingested the residual saponated cresol solution from a 500ml bottle of cresol, a disinfectant, with the intention of committing suicide. Through this experience, we felt it neccessary to investigate the present commercial situation of cresol for domestic use, and to come up with some safty measares.<BR> All the 128 drugstores and pharmacies in four cities located in the Tohno area of Gifu Pref. (Mizunami, Toki, Tajimi and Ena) were queried by telephone about the sale and stock of cresol.<BR> Almost 80% of the drugstores in these four cities, excluding pharmacies, were found to deal in saponated cresol solutions. They carried a little more than two 500ml bottles of cresol on average. This volume exceeds an estimated adult lethal dose of 250ml.<BR> Although it is unlikely that an ordinary household will use the whole of 500ml bottle of the disinfectant at a time, the residual saponated cresol solution could increase the risk of accidental cresol poisoning at home.<BR> So, it would be desirable not to sell 500ml bottles in ordinary drugstores. Furthermore, before selling a bottle of cresol, the pharmacists, who have a specialized knowledge about it, should kindly explain to the user about its toxicity and usage.
